Elective Residency Visa

For retirees and those with passive income who want to live in Italy without working.

Digital Nomad Visa

For remote workers and freelancers with non-Italian clients.

Citizenship by Descent

For those with Italian ancestry claiming citizenship through jure sanguinis.

Family Reunification

For joining a spouse, parent, or child already in Italy.
